Understanding ADHD Assessments in the UK: A Comprehensive Guide
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D) is a neurodevelopmental condition defined by symptoms such as negligence, hyperactivity, and impulsivity. Diagnosis and management typically begin with a formal assessment. This article intends to provide an extensive look at ADHD assessments in the UK, detailing the process, what to anticipate, and answering frequently asked questions.

The assessment usually starts with a preliminary consultation with a health care expert. This may consist of a GP, psychologist, or psychiatrist. During this stage, the clinician will:
Discuss signs and how they impact life.Collect developmental history from parents or guardians.Evaluation any previous evaluations or reports (if suitable).Formal Assessment
A comprehensive assessment might involve the following components:
1. Standardized Rating Scales
Different surveys assist in examining ADHD symptoms. Some commonly used scales include:
ScaleDescriptionConners Rating ScalesProcedures symptoms and habits associated with ADHD.ADHD Rating Scale IVEvaluates the intensity of signs in kids.Adult ADHD Self-Report Scale (ASRS)Evaluates symptoms in adults.2. Clinical Interviews
Health care experts will carry out structured or semi-structured interviews. These discussions may dig much deeper into:

In many cases, direct observation in different environments (e.g., school or office) may occur to acquire a detailed understanding of the individual’s behaviour.
4. Cognitive Assessments
These tests evaluate cognitive functions, such as attention, memory, and executive function. Typical assessments include:
TestFunctionWechsler Intelligence ScaleMeasures cognitive ability.Continuous Performance TestAssesses attention period and impulsivity.Diagnosis and Feedback
After comprehensive assessment, the clinician will sum up findings in a feedback session. This session normally includes:
Discussion of diagnosis (if applicable).Recommended interventions and strategies.Suggestions for educational assistance, if required.Follow-up Support
Post-diagnosis, follow-up visits might be needed to assess development and adjust treatment strategies as required.
Types of ADHD Assessments Available
In the UK, assessments can be performed through numerous channels, including:

A: The assessment process can take numerous weeks to months, depending upon the kind of evaluation and the waiting times of the company.
Q2: Is a recommendation essential for an ADHD assessment?
A: Yes, most of the times, a referral from a GP or doctor is needed for an NHS assessment. Private assessments do not need this.
Q3: What happens if ADHD is identified?
A: If detected, an individual may get recommendations for medication, therapy, or specific lodgings in academic settings.
Q4: Can adults get assessed for ADHD in the UK?
A: Yes, adults can and need to look for an assessment if they think ADHD, as it is often undiagnosed in childhood.
Q5: Are assessments confidential?
A: Yes, assessments and any resulting medical diagnoses are handled confidentially, with protecting of all individual info.
